Provincial leaders pay gift visit to privileged families

A delegation of provincial leaders, led by provincial People’s Committee Vice-Chairman Huynh Van Nhi, visited and presented home utensils to two war invalids and three Vietnamese heroic mothers in Ben Cat district’s An Dien commune on the morning of July 20.

On this occasion, the delegation also donated a gratitude house to Vietnamese heroic mother Nguyen Thi Quon in An Dien commune’s An My hamlet.

The 50sq.m-house has a total cost of VND80mln, including VND60mln from State budget and the remainder from her family.

It is known that Vietnamese heroic mother Nguyen Thi Quon is the women whose husband Le Van Nho and three sons Le Van Rang, Le Van Cu and Le Van Hao were killed in the wars for national liberation.

The same day, provincial leaders also visited and presented gifts to social policy beneficiary families in Phu Giao district’s Phuoc Vinh township and Dau Tieng district’s communes of Dinh An, Minh Hoa, Thanh Tuyen and Thanh An.
